Black Tinkerbell

New ChoColat single, "Black Tinkerbell," similar to their previous three in that there's a touch of mid-Eastern-by-way-of-Spain-and-Africa quasi-freestyle mournfulness,* and all four singers get time in the spotlight. Song provides no opportunity for an aching Melanie** wail à la the "I want it all, all or nothing" in "I Like It." But she gives us a nice emotive brushstroke at the end of the middle eight. And the other three are catching up to her in sounding forceful and assured. Track doesn't earworm me the way "One More Day" and "I Like It" did, though maybe it's going more for a steady mood than for hooks.



What I mean by "freestyle" is more than one thing (see tag). ChoColat lean towards the passionate NY style, rather than the poppier Miami. And I wish the writers and arrangers for ChoColat would jump into the style whole hog, clear up space for vocal passion and hop up the beats and see what happens, e.g. (1989):

I don't think I really knew what freestyle was until I started reading your blog, but there's one freestyle or freestyle-esque song I've known for a lot longer than that, and which I did know was "Latin" inspired -- Domino Dancing by the Pet Shop Boys.



The story goes that the Pet Shop Boys had written the song and wanted it to have a "Latin" sound, and after hearing lots of Exposé songs during a visit to the US they went to Miami and recorded it with Lewis Martinée.

Now we know who composed Black Tinkerbell, and he's not British or Norwegian. :)
According to the group’s agency, “Black Tinkerbell” is composed by rookie composer, Kim Eui Sung, who took almost two years to perfect this song made especially for the group. Kim Eui Sung was inspired to write this song after noticing that ChoColat often received compliments that the members were like fairies. The song is about loving someone who loves someone else, yet unable to leave, continuing to linger around the person you love.

Chocolat were interviewed today on Arirang Radio's Sound K. To explain why it took so long for them to come back, they said that after they first heard Black Tinkerbell the song was rewritten and rearranged with a faster tempo, and they ended up re-recording the vocals. Because the lyrics are rather verbose and the song was sped up, it's hard to sing fast enough and dance at the same time (one of the girls, I don't know who, likened it to rapping).
